Fatal neurological complication after liver transplantation in acute hepatic failure patient with hepatic encephalopathy

Liver transplantation is a current definitive treatment for those with end-stage liver disease. Hepatic encephalopathy is a common complication of hepatic failure, which can be improved and aggravated by various causes.
